1. Short North: The trendy, lively Short North area is full of vibrant art galleries, unique restaurants, and trendy boutiques.
2. German Village: Historic German Village is known for its cobblestone streets, brick homes, and quaint shops.
3. Arena District: This vibrant district is home to Nationwide Arena, home of the Columbus Blue Jackets, as well as many restaurants, bars, and entertainment venues.
4. Downtown Columbus: Downtown Columbus is the city's center for business, culture, and entertainment. It's home to the Columbus Convention Center, the Ohio Statehouse, and many other attractions.
5. Grandview Heights: Located just west of Downtown Columbus, Grandview Heights is a quiet residential neighborhood with its own vibrant shopping and dining district.
1) Franklin Park Conservatory and Botanical Gardens: This lush botanical oasis is a must-see for any visitor to Columbus. Home to a variety of stunning plants, flowers, and trees, the conservatory is a tranquil and peaceful retreat.
2) German Village: This historic neighborhood is filled with 19th-century brick houses and cobblestone streets. Enjoy a stroll through this charming district and make sure to pop into one of its many delicious restaurants.
3) Columbus Zoo and Aquarium: Home to over 10,000 animals, this world-class zoo is one of the best in the country. Visitors can also enjoy activities like the safari ride, the manatee coast, and the polar frontier.
4) Easton Town Center: This expansive shopping center is the perfect place to find the latest fashion trends and enjoy a variety of entertainment and dining options.
5) Ohio Statehouse: This stunning Greek Revival building is the seat of the Ohio government and a must-visit for any history buff. Take a guided tour to learn more about the building’s history and architecture.
1. Jeni's Splendid Ice Creams: Jeni's is a beloved local chain offering an ever-changing array of delicious ice cream flavors made from local ingredients.
2. Hot Chicken: Columbus is known for its hot chicken – fried chicken marinated in hot sauce – served in a variety of restaurants throughout the city.
3. Skyline Chili: This Cincinnati-born chili dish is a Columbus staple made with ground beef, onions, and spices served over spaghetti and topped with shredded cheddar cheese.
4. North Market: This historic public market is a great place to sample all kinds of local dishes, from traditional deli sandwiches to tacos and Burmese noodles.
5. Schmidt’s Sausage Haus: This German-style restaurant serves up some of the best bratwurst and sauerkraut in town, along with a variety of other German-American favorites.
